E. coli biotin ligase
(BirA) is highly specific in covalently attaching biotin to the 15
amino
acid AviTag peptide. This recombinant protein was biotinylated in
vivo
by AviTag-BirA technology, which method is BriA catalyzes amide
linkage
between the biotin and the specific lysine of the AviTag.

功能:
Smooth muscle cells (SM) and cardiac muscle cells-specific transcriptional factor which uses the canonical single or multiple CArG boxes DNA sequence. Acts as a cofactor of serum response factor (SRF) with the potential to modulate SRF-target genes. Plays a crucial role in cardiogenesis, urinary bladder development, and differentiation of the smooth muscle cell lineage (myogenesis).
基因功能參考文獻:
Study demonstrates myocardin's role in upregulation of actins thru promoter regions in hepatic myofibroblasts. Myocardin-stimulated Smad2 phosphorylation and RhoA expression led to increased expression of type 1 collagen. PMID: 29035375
SRF/myocardin pathway acts as a pivotal mediator of aortic vascular smooth muscle cells mechanical properties and plays a central role in the pathological aortic stiffening in hypertension. PMID: 28003268
Testosterone modulates serum response factor/myocardin signaling pathway to restore the differentiated phenotype of smooth muscle cells. PMID: 27861881
results suggest a novel mechanism of the transcriptional regulation of LTCC alpha1C by synergistic activities of NFATc4 and myocardin in ET-1-induced cardiomyocyte hypertrophy PMID: 27155398
results demonstrated that PKCalpha inhibits myocardin-induced cardiomyocyte hypertrophy through the promotion of myocardin phosphorylation PMID: 26206583
treatment of rat pulmonary artery smooth muscle cells with serum drawn from common bile duct ligation rats, resulted in a significant increase in miR-9 expression correlated with a decrease in expression of myocardin. PMID: 26147104
Propose myocardin as a guardian of the contractile, noninflammatory VSMC phenotype, with loss of myocardin representing a critical permissive step in the process of phenotypic transition and inflammatory activation, at the onset of vascular disease. PMID: 25614278
This study connects human cytomegalovirus IE2 to myocardin-induced transcriptional program for rat aortic smooth muscle cells survival and proliferation. PMID: 25157858
These results suggest that myocardin plays a critical role in Ca(2+) signal-induced cardiomyocyte hypertrophy, which may serve as a novel mechanism that is important for cardiac hypertrophy. PMID: 25485719
Cyclic stretch enhanced myocardin expression mediated by AngII through the ERK pathway in cultured rat VSMCs. PMID: 23855625
the first evidence demonstrating that TEAD1 is a novel general repressor of smooth muscle-specific gene expression through interfering with myocardin binding to SRF. PMID: 24344135
analysis of differences in the nuclear export mechanism between myocardin and myocardin-related transcription factor PMID: 23283978
down-regulation of Yap1 promotes VSMC contractile phenotype by both up-regulating myocardin expression PMID: 22411986
the transcriptional activity of myocardin in regulating cardiomyocyte hypertrophy is enhanced by co-expressing CMV IE2 PMID: 21385583
The nuclear import of Mycd, MRTF-A and MRTF-B in vascular smooth muscle cell depends on importin alpha/beta1. PMID: 20847050
These results are the first to show relative expression and activities of the major myocardin isoforms across disparate species. PMID: 20385216
NFATc3 can promote myocardin expression, whereas miR-9 is able to suppress myocardin expression, thereby regulating cardiac hypertrophy. PMID: 20177053
myocardin is an important component of a molecular switch for the SMC differentiation program PMID: 12392995
findings identify myocardin as a master regulator of smooth muscle gene expression and explain how serum response factor conveys smooth muscle specificity to its target genes PMID: 12756293
Ca2+ influx via L-type calcium channels stimulates expression of SMC differentiation marker genes through mechanisms that are dependent on ROK, myocardin, and increased binding of SRF to CArG cis regulatory elements. PMID: 15256479
Kruppel-like factor 4 markedly repressed both myocardin-induced activation of SMC genes and expression of myocardin. PMID: 15623517
identify a function for Mycd as an SRF-independent transcriptional repressor and cell-cycle regulator and provide a molecular mechanism by which interaction between RelA and Mycd plays a central role in modulating cell proliferation and differentiation PMID: 18296632
Foxo3a could negatively regulate myocardin expression levels through up-regulating catalase and the consequent reduction of ROS levels PMID: 18772130
Results demonstrate that CHIP-promoted proteolysis of myocardin plays a key role in the physiological control of smooth muscle cell phenotype and vessel tone. PMID: 19237536
